I've got quite a bit of info on your Brown line due to local research I did for another La Plata county Brown descendant.Let me know what you need and I'll see if I can help.A rather large Brown family was among the earliest settlers of Hesperus.The William Brown you've referred to was the son of John M. Brown (1842-1916) and Martha E. Brown (1846-1881).In turn, John appears to be the son of Jubal Brown (1816-1886) and Mary Ann ___ Brown (1819-1895).3 other sons of Jubal and Mary Ann also settled in Hesperus--Hiram, Calahill, and Jacob.All married and had children.Much of the Brown clan moved into Durango/Animas City circa 1910, but some remained in Hesperus.Several members of the family are buried in the Hesperus Cemetery (on Southern Ute land).I've got a fair amount of details, so let me know what would help.
